The very panoramic itinerary allows you to enjoy the most suggestive and wild scenery of Somma-Vesuvius, crossing forest environments, scrubland up to bare lava rock. The starting point is located along the road that from the Medici Palace of Ottaviano continues towards the volcanic complex. A barrier prohibiting vehicular traffic marks the beginning of the route, the first stretch of the path, common with path no. 1, winds along asphalted hairpin bends, and then turns into a dirt path. The plant landscape consists initially of a thick pine forest of stone pine and then in a mesophilous forest, with essences such as chestnut, Neapolitan alder, Neapolitan maple, holm oak, black locust. Among the nesting birds, the minute lesser spotted woodpecker, rare and localized in Campania, has only recently colonized the Vesuvius Park. After more than 1 km of walking on a steep climb you reach Largo Angelo Prisco dedicated to the young financier murdered by poachers in 1995 which represents the closest destination. From the Largo, path no. 1 branches off to the left, while the itinerary continues on the right on a slight climb, entering, between twists and turns, into a shady chestnut grove where the numerous species of mushrooms present give off an intense and pleasant fragrance.

It starts uphill for about 1km in curves (from Ottaviano) after which the terrain is flat, very suggestive with leaves and in specific periods chestnuts and mushrooms along the path. Then you arrive at a parking area and then go up even more (keeping to the left) above you find yourself in a large open space with only two wooden benches in the center and a sacred statuette surrounded by two pairs of trees. If you take the path on the left and walk for 200/300 meters you can enjoy a spectacular view but do not go further because it is dangerous. Also from this large open space, if you take the straight path you will arrive at the top of the Cognoli enjoying a magnificent view as well, seeing all the villages of the Vesuvian hinterland. To return to the starting point from the top there are two paths, either do what you have already traveled or on the left take another faster path (but not recommended because it is steeper and more difficult).

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the most prominent mountain peaks around Ottaviano?

The most prominent mountain peaks in the Ottaviano area are intrinsically linked to the Vesuvius National Park. These include the iconic Crater of Mount Vesuvius, which is an active somma-stratovolcano, and the ancient Monte Somma Summit, which forms the older part of the volcanic complex. Another notable spot is Cognoli Summit and Valle dell'Inferno, offering panoramic views and diverse landscapes.

What makes the mountain peaks around Ottaviano unique for visitors?

The mountain peaks around Ottaviano offer a unique blend of geological wonder and natural beauty. Visitors can witness an active volcano up close at Mount Vesuvius, explore ancient volcanic structures like Mount Somma, and discover diverse ecosystems ranging from lava fields to dense forests. The area also provides spectacular panoramic views of the Bay of Naples and the Vesuvian hinterland, alongside a rich history tied to past eruptions.

Are there challenging hiking trails to the mountain peaks near Ottaviano?

Yes, there are several challenging hiking trails. For instance, the 'Gran Cono del Vesuvio dai Cognoli di Ottaviano – loop trail' to the Vesuvius crater is considered a hard hike requiring very good fitness. The Monte Somma Summit and Punta Nasone, Monte Somma also offer challenging yet rewarding experiences, guiding hikers through wilder areas of the Vesuvius National Park.

What types of natural landscapes can I expect to see on the mountain peaks?

The landscapes are incredibly varied due to the volcanic nature of the region. You'll encounter unique lava formations, pine woods, and mixed forests of chestnuts, Italian alders, maples, holm oaks, and black locusts. The trails often cross different environments, from thick pine forests to scrubland and bare lava rock, providing a rich habitat for various animal species, particularly birds like woodpeckers.

Are there specific trails recommended for exploring Mount Somma?

Yes, for exploring Mount Somma, the 'Valley of Hell' (Valle dell'Inferno) route is highly recommended. This fascinating ring route, accessible about 4 kilometers from Ottaviano's center, leads towards Punta Nasone, the highest peak of Mount Somma. Additionally, 'Trail 2: Along the Cognoli' offers diverse terrain and opportunities to observe unique geological formations and wildlife within this part of the Vesuvius National Park.

What should I know about visiting the Crater of Mount Vesuvius?

Visiting the Crater of Mount Vesuvius offers a unique opportunity to witness an active volcano. It's important to note that while you can drive significantly up the mountain, the final ascent to the crater rim requires a hike. Tickets are needed for access to the crater area and should be purchased in advance. The path to the crater is impressive, but you typically return the same way you came, as it's not a full loop around the rim.

What kind of wildlife can be observed in the Vesuvius National Park around Ottaviano?

The diverse habitats within the Vesuvius National Park, particularly around Mount Somma, support a rich array of animal life. The mixed forests of chestnuts, Italian alders, maples, holm oaks, and black locusts provide an ideal environment for various species. Birdwatchers might particularly enjoy spotting birds like woodpeckers, including the minute lesser spotted woodpecker, which has recently colonized the park.

Is there a specific starting point for trails towards the volcanic complex from Ottaviano?

A common starting point for trails towards the volcanic complex, particularly for routes like Cognoli Summit and Valle dell'Inferno, is along the road that continues from the Medici Palace of Ottaviano towards the volcanic complex. A barrier prohibiting vehicular traffic often marks the beginning of these routes, which initially wind along asphalted hairpin bends before turning into dirt paths.
